You have to get creative but the exhaust can go both ways, old on new and new on old. I have a set of Cobra Dragsters that I ran on mine that were for 2005 and earlier. I had to modify the support bracket where it bolts to the transmission. Another thing to be aware of is certain pipes will block your oil fill cap.

90's - 2011 will fit your bike. If it's from an 05 or older, you'll have to have o2 bungs welded in (about $20 at exhaust shop).
I ran pipes from an early 2000's model dyna on my 08 for a year. everything bolted right up. I re-used my stock transmission bracket. No cutting, drilling, bending, or anything.
